Green

The color #7AB670 is a green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 122, 182, 112 and HSL values of 111°, 32%, 58%.

Complementary Colors for #7AB670

The complementary color for #7AB670 is #AC72B6.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#7AB670

The analogous colors for #7AB670 are #9EB672 and #72B68A.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#7AB670

The triadic colors for #7AB670 are #727CB6 and #B6727C.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.

Shades of #7AB670

These are the darker variations of #7AB670.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#62925A and #496D43. This progression shows how #7AB670 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.

Tints of #7AB670

Tints are created by adding white to the original color, like #95C58D and #AFD3A9. This progression shows how #7AB670. lightens from left to right, creating softer variations of the original color.
